# Build Provenance: Pellwick Relevance Tuning

Relevance tuning parameters for the Pellwick search stack are baked into each build, not loaded at runtime. If on-call sees ranking regressions, first confirm which tuning snapshot the running build was produced from. Snapshots are committed under `tuning/snapshots` and hashed into the artifact manifest. Do not hot-patch weights in production; cut a new build instead. Verify provenance using the token below.

session token of kahog-bahif = htk9_f63daec35

**Wiki: Build provenance for bulk edits (Admin Table, project Copperwren).** Welcome aboard! When you bulk-edit rows in the Copperwren admin table, every batch gets stamped with the build that produced it — that's how we untangle messes later. Don't skip the dry-run preview; it's saved audit bacon more than once. If a batch looks wrong, check the provenance column first before reverting anything. Each bulk operation records its originating build under the token shown below.

session token of kawig-bajep = htk14_1c822b2bdc3712

# Settings for the Inkwheel markdown pipeline.
# Release manager notes: bump render_cache_version on every
# template change or stale HTML ships. Sanitizer allowlist is
# frozen until the Q3 audit. Renderer workers pull document
# metadata from the staging database; they authenticate with
# the following connection string.

warehouse DSN: cockroachdb://holvan_svc:viOKuRy@db-3e1a.plorvaforge.corp:5432/istius

Handover: Paylume retry service. Idempotency keys are generated client-side, UUIDv4, stored 72h in the Kestrel cache. Duplicate POSTs to /charge return the cached response, no re-auth. Keys are scoped per merchant; collisions across merchants are impossible by namespace prefix. Gaps: no key rotation on partial failures, and the cache eviction job runs unauthenticated inside the mesh. Review both before Marek's audit. Vault access for the staging cache requires the recovery passphrase below.

strongbox words: raldor-eliir-lamael